Send us a text The Woracle is back! Warwick Johnston from Sunwiz joins us to unpack the battery frenzy kicked off by the Cheaper Home Batteries Program. We chat install rates, shifting system sizes, South Australia’s storage dominance—and yes, there’s still room for spa jokes, good merch, and questionable fashion choices. Join Luke Beattie, Karl Jensen, Nigel Morris and Jess MacPherson for a down-to-earth update on what’s happening in the Australian solar industry.With regular guests we discuss technology, events and business issues facing anyone involved in solar, storage or electric vehicles.
